Client Acquisition with Email

1. Cold Email Outreach

Proactively reach out to potential clients. Research each prospect, personalize the email, and ask for a discovery call. Cold email is the fastest way to generate agency pipeline. See our Cold Email Marketing Guide for templates and compliance rules. Target 50-200 emails per day with 5-10% reply rates.

2. Lead Magnet (Free Audit or Strategy Guide)

Create a free resource: "SEO Audit Checklist," "Social Media Strategy Template," or "Website Conversion Guide." Require email to download. These attract business owners who are actively looking for marketing help. Convert 20-40% of downloads into discovery calls.

3. Case Study Newsletter

Send a monthly newsletter featuring a client case study: the challenge, the strategy, and the results. This demonstrates your expertise and keeps you top-of-mind. When subscribers need agency services, you are the first they think of.

4. Webinar / Free Workshop

Host a free webinar on a topic your ideal clients care about: "How to Double Your Website Conversions" or "The 2026 SEO Playbook." Require email to register. Webinars attract 100-500 registrants and convert 10-20% into discovery calls.

Lead Nurture for Agencies

Most agency leads are not ready to hire on day one. They need to be nurtured. Here is the optimal agency lead nurture sequence:

Agency Lead Nurture Sequence (7 emails, 21 days)

Email 1 (Day 0): Deliver lead magnet + intro + what to expect.
Email 2 (Day 3): Best framework/methodology for [your service].
Email 3 (Day 7): Case study — "How we helped [client] achieve [result]."
Email 4 (Day 10): Common mistake businesses make with [your service].
Email 5 (Day 14): "Who we help and how" + soft pitch for discovery call.
Email 6 (Day 18): FAQ + objection handling.
Email 7 (Day 21): Final nudge + discovery call invitation.

Key insight: 70% of agency clients come from follow-up, not the first contact. If you only send one email, you are leaving 70% of potential clients on the table. The nurture sequence is where the real conversion happens.

Client Onboarding Automation

A smooth onboarding experience sets the tone for the entire client relationship. Automate it with email:

Flow: New Client Onboarding (5 emails, 14 days)

Email 1 (Day 0): Welcome + what happens next + intake form link. Email 2 (Day 2): "Meet your team" + communication preferences. Email 3 (Day 5): "Here is your project timeline" + milestones. Email 4 (Day 7): "Access your client portal" + reporting schedule. Email 5 (Day 14): "How is everything going so far?" + feedback request.

Client Retention & Upselling

1. Monthly Performance Reports

Send a monthly email with performance highlights, wins, and recommendations. This demonstrates ongoing value and makes renewal a no-brainer. Include 3-5 key metrics, 1-2 wins, and 1 recommendation for next month.

2. Quarterly Strategy Reviews

Email clients every quarter to schedule a strategy review call. "Let's review Q1 results and plan Q2." This positions you as a strategic partner and creates natural upsell opportunities.

3. Proactive Recommendations

Email clients when you notice an opportunity: "I noticed your competitor launched [campaign] — here is how we can respond." Proactive recommendations show you are always thinking about their business and create upsell opportunities.

4. Upsell Campaigns

When you launch a new service or have a relevant offering, email existing clients first. "As an existing client, you get 20% off our new [service]." Existing clients are 3x more likely to buy a new service than new prospects.

5. Re-Engagement for At-Risk Clients

If a client has not responded to emails in 30+ days, send a re-engagement email: "I have not heard from you lately — is everything OK?" This simple check-in saves 20-30% of at-risk clients.

How often should an agency send emails to clients?+

For existing clients: send a monthly performance report email and a quarterly strategy review invitation. For prospects/leads: send a weekly newsletter with case studies and insights, plus 1-2 discovery call invitations per month. For cold outreach: send 50-200 cold emails per day with 3-5 follow-ups per prospect. The key is consistency — clients and prospects should hear from you regularly.

How can agencies reduce client churn with email?+

Send monthly performance reports that demonstrate ongoing value. Schedule quarterly strategy reviews to stay aligned on goals. Send proactive recommendations when you notice opportunities. Email at-risk clients (no response in 30+ days) with a simple check-in. And upsell existing clients on new services — clients who buy multiple services are 5x less likely to churn. These tactics reduce average agency churn from 25% to 10-15%.
